Sergio Sestello Guijarro
Sergio Sestelo Guijarro was born and grew up in Madrid, and his football career can be traced back to his very young age. He joined the football team at his hometown club and was quickly recognized as a promising player. He soon attracted the attention of Real Madrid CF, so his professional football career began when he joined Real Madrid CF at the age of eight. Since then, he has received training and growth in the Youth system of the club. Sergio spent his wonderful childhood in the youth training camp of Real Madrid, where he completed the transformation from the youth team to the first team. At Real Madrid, he not only received professional football technical and tactical training, but also learned and internalized the unique football spirit and values of Real Madrid.
1988-1999: Football player for the C.F. youth team of Real Madrid.
In the Real Madrid youth team, Sergio Cestro Giharo soon showed his football talent. He quickly became one of the core players of the team, helping them win multiple honors. His outstanding performance caught the attention of the first team, and he quickly became a player for the Real Madrid first team.
1998-2002: Real Madrid C.F. first team players participated in the UEFA Champions League in the 1999-2000 season and won the match at the St. Denis Stadium in Paris. Winning the European Cup championship.
Won the 8th UEFA Champions League in Paris in 2000
2002-2010: Professional football player in the Spanish Serie A league
When Cestro was 22 years old, he decided to switch to a team in another city in Spain. He signed a club in the Spanish Serie A and continued his football career there until he retired at the age of 32. In his football career, he left a mark on teams in various categories and cities in Spain. He is still a football player for the legendary veteran team of Real Madrid today.
A coaching career
·2010-2011: Served as a football coach at Iker Casillas College.
·2011-2012: Served as a football coach at the C.F. Valdebebas Campus College in Real Madrid
·2012-2021: Head coach of Evergrande Football School in Guangzhou, China
In 2012, Real Madrid provided him with an important opportunity to participate in a coaching program in Guangzhou, China. At Guangzhou Evergrande Football Club, Cestro received coaching and played here for 8 years. His coaching career has played an important role in the development of football in this city, and he has signed a new contract with Guangzhou Evergrande Football Club to continue his coaching career.
Coaching at Evergrande with Marcelo Lippi
2017-2018 Director and Head of Institutional Relations of Real Madrid Evergrande Football School in Guangzhou, China
